Types of Criminal Child Abuse

Criminal child abuse comes in several forms, but ultimately this offense may can result from any action that results in hurting or harming a child. Typically, actions like spanking or hitting a child comes to mind when thinking of what constitutes child abuse but that is not always the case. Though it is not well known, not all child abuse has to be intentional in the eyes of the law. Any type of physical or psychological abuse may constitute child abuse in your state, as well as neglect and other negligent conduct.

What Is The Role of Child Protective Services?

It is fairly common for most criminal child abuse cases to have some interaction with a state agency like Child Protective Services (CPS) or a similar organization. Typically, child services becomes involved after receiving a report from police or a mandated reporter like an educator or medical professional. From there, they may conduct an investigation into the allegations of abuse. In more serious situations, they may temporarily or even permanently take custody of your child until the agency determines the child is not being abused.
